Investigators will focus on the period from 2016, when Philippine President Rodrigo Duterte took office, through March 2019, after which the Philippines was deemed to have withdrawn from the International Criminal Court in a bid to avert its jurisdiction.

Tagged as: 

  • Asia

International Criminal Court Backs Probe Of Duterte's War On Drugs In The Philippines

Officially, at least 6,000 Filipinos, mostly poor drug peddlers and addicts, have been killed in the anti-drug police operations. But rights groups say the number of victims could be four times that.
